Description

No.66 from the edition of 604 copies. Laid in are two gift cards addressed to Mr George Reavey, noted poet, publisher, translator, art collector, and Samuel Beckett's first literary agent. One is signed by Winthrop Palmer "With my affectionate regards", the other by Rire (?) Risberg "This is my apple for the teacher - with many thanks for your help." Bar toning to stock, all in VG+ internal order. Green cloth lightly shelfworn. Paper title label laid over front board, with gilt tilting to spine. French language. Scarce in any order, and more interesting VG and with signature / Reavey connection. 8vo. 93pp.
